Abstract

The invention belongs to the manufacturing field of a circuit switch and discloses a circuit switch control device, comprising a mounting and fixing assembly, a rotating handle, a wiring module and a rotating module; the rotating module comprises a rotating shaft and a sealing ring which is sleeved on the rotating shaft; the mounting and fixing assembly comprises a mounting piece which is provided with a through hole; the rotating shaft is penetratively arranged in the through hole; one end of the rotating shaft and the rotating handle are fixedly connected with the rotating shaft; the other end of the rotating shaft is connected to the wiring module without rotation; and the sealing ring is sleeved on the rotating shaft and is arranged against the wall of the through hole. According to the circuit switch control device disclosed by the invention, the rotating shaft and the mounting piece are in sealed connection through the sealing ring which is sleeved on the rotating shaft, so that rainwater cannot enter the inside of the circuit switch control device and the watertightness is achieved.

Circuit switch controller
[technical field]
The present invention relates to a kind of circuit control appliance, particularly a kind of circuit switch controller.
[background technology]
Circuit switch controller is a kind of common circuit control appliance, usually by triggering the closed circuit of control circuit and open circuit.Circuit switch controller in the conventional art generally includes rotary handle and Wiring module, and the wiring of controlling in the Wiring module by the rotation rotary handle connects and disconnection, thus the switching of circuits for triggering.
Circuit switch controller in the conventional art is owing to need to control by rotating rotary handle, therefore between rotary handle and the Wiring module slit is arranged usually, when the circuit switch controller in the conventional art used out of doors, rainwater entered circuit switch controller inside from the slit between rotary handle and the Wiring module easily.Because rainwater has conductivity, therefore cause easily the short circuit of circuit, production and life are brought harm.
[summary of the invention]
Based on this, be necessary to provide a kind of waterproof circuit switch controller.

[embodiment]
As shown in Figure 1, the circuit switch controller of present embodiment comprise the rotation module 160 that installs and fixes assembly 120, rotary handle 140, be fixedly connected with rotary handle 140 and with the junction module 180 of rotating module 160 and being connected.
As shown in Figure 2, install and fix assembly 120 and comprise supporting plate 122 and the installed part 124 that is fixed on the supporting plate 122.In the present embodiment, supporting plate 122 is square, can be fixed on the metope or other installation sites.Supporting plate 122 plate faces middle part offers perforate 1222.
Please consult simultaneously Fig. 1, installed part 124 comprises the first noumenon 1242 and the second body 1244.Please also refer to Fig. 3, the first noumenon 1242 offers through hole 1246.The first noumenon 1242 also is formed with auxiliary section 1248, and auxiliary section 1248 is from the edge of the hole wall of through hole 1246 extending axially along through hole 1246.The second body 1244 offers through hole 1247, the second bodies 1244 corresponding with through hole 1246 and is covered on the first noumenon 1242 and auxiliary section 1248 and is arranged in through hole 1247 on the second body 1244.
As shown in Figure 5, also be provided with sealing gasket 126 between installed part 124 and the supporting plate 122.Sealing gasket 126 center also is provided with perforate, and consistent with through hole 1247 size shape on the installed part 124.To pass installed part 124 and sealing gasket 126 is fixed on the supporting plate 122 by screw.
Please again consult Fig. 2, rotary handle 140 has cup dolly, and base extends upward transverse ridge, has aperture on the transverse ridge, and the base bottom of rotary handle 140 also is equipped with connector 142, and connector 142 is preferably anchor ear.Connector 142 is fixedly connected with rotary handle 140 by the screw that passes aperture on the transverse ridge.Connector 142 is used for rotary handle 140 is fixedly connected with rotation module 160.The transverse ridge rotation that rotary handle 140 only need be held on the rotary handle 140 in use gets final product.
Rotate rolling disc 164, fixed head 166 and sealing ring 168 that module 160 comprises rotating shaft 162, is flexibly connected with rotating shaft 162.
As shown in Figure 4, rotating shaft 162 is roughly shaft-like, and rotating shaft 162 has annulus section 1622.Offer accepting groove 1624 in the annulus section 1622.Accepting groove 1624 is used for accommodating sealing ring 168 for annular groove.One end outer surface of annulus section 1622 is provided with projection 1626.In the present embodiment, projection 1626 is the axially extended strip projected parts along rotating shaft 162, and projection 1626 is total a plurality of.A plurality of protruding 1626 are uniformly distributed in the outer surface of an end of annulus section 1622.Rotating shaft 162 also is provided with jut 1628, and jut 1628 is for the flange of the side face that is formed at annulus section 1622 and be positioned at projection 1626 near ends of accepting grooves 1624.
As shown in Figure 6, offer connecting hole 1642 in the middle of the rolling disc 164, offer the groove that cooperates with rotating shaft 162 on the inwall of connecting hole 1642.Be symmetrically arranged with a pair of the second screw along the card diametric(al) on rolling disc 164 cards, run through rolling disc 164.Also be provided with groove 1642 at the position that the second screw is set on the card, be used for being fixedly connected with Wiring module 180.Be appreciated that also and can groove be set in the outside of the annulus section 1622 of rotating shaft 162 that get final product in the projection that the inwall of connecting hole 1642 is arranged at groove fit this moment.
Fixed head 166 is provided with the first screw, is used for being fixedly connected with rotation module 160 and junction module 180.Fixed head 166 is provided with shoulder hole 1662, and shoulder hole 1662 has cascaded surface.
As shown in Figure 2, junction module 180 comprises patchboard 182 and connecting rod 184.Patchboard 182 is provided with mounting groove 1822.In the present embodiment, mounting groove 1822 has two, and two mounting grooves 1822 all form from the side face depression of patchboard 182, and the connect axis of drum 182 of two mounting grooves 1822 is symmetrical arranged.The side face of patchboard 182 also is provided with wiring hole 1824, is provided with the terminals for connecting circuit in the wiring hole 1824.
Connecting rod 184 is roughly shaft-like, offers the 3rd screw 1842 on the end face of an end of connecting rod 184, and the other end of connecting rod 184 is provided with support division, and support division 1844 stretches out from the edge of the end face of connecting rod 184 and forms.Support division 1844 is used for supporting the end face of patchboard 182, prevents patchboard 182 landing from the connecting rod 184.
When mounted, an end that respectively connecting rod 184 is provided with first the 3rd screw pass successively the mounting groove 1822 of two patchboards 182 and the groove 1642 of the end embedding rolling disc 164 that will insert in, thereby so that support division 1844 supports patchboard 182 away from a side surface of rolling disc 164, the annulus section 1622 that will rotate again the rotating shaft 162 of module 160 is provided with the end insertion connecting hole 1644 of projection 1626, two sides by jut 1628 support the cascaded surface 1662 of upper shoulder hole of fixed head 166 and the card of rolling disc 164 is limited in the end that annulus section 1622 is provided with projection 1626 in the connecting hole 1644, rotating shaft 162 is provided with a projection end of 1626 away from annulus section 1622 passes hole on the fixed head 166, and sealing ring 168 is sheathed on the annulus section 1622 of rotating shaft 162 and is contained in the accepting groove 1624; Again screw is passed the first screw on the fixed head 166, the second screw on the rolling disc 164, insert the 3rd screw on connecting rod 164 end faces, thereby rolling disc 164 and patchboard 182 are fixed up, thereby so that rotating shaft 162 drives rolling disc 164 rotations, and then drive patchboard 182 rotations.
Then rotating shaft 162 is passed perforate 1222 on the supporting plate 122, hole on the sealing gasket and the through hole 1246 at installed part 124 centers successively away from an end of the projection 1626 in the annulus section 1622, and be fixedly connected with anchor ear 142.Then be fixed on the supporting plate 122 by the first noumenon 1242 of screw with installed part 124, and cover the second body 1242.Then anchor ear 142 and rotary handle 140 are fixedly connected with by screw.At this moment, sealing ring 168 supports the hole wall of the through hole of installed part 124.
When rotating rotary handle 140, anchor ear 142 drives rotating shaft 162 and rotates, and then drives rolling disc 164 and patchboard 182 rotations, thereby the wiring hole 1824 that has driven on the patchboard 182 rotates, be subjected to displacement so that be installed on wiring hole 1824 interior terminals, thus the switching of circuits for triggering.
In the said structure, rotary handle is by rotating shaft and rolling disc and junction module indirect joint.Wherein junction module is positioned at supporting plate one side, and rotary handle is positioned at the supporting plate opposite side.Be held in the sealing ring of the through hole hole wall of installed part by setting, can prevent that sealing passes the side that supporting plate enters junction module from a side of rotary handle, thereby play the effect of waterproof.Pad is established sealing gasket between supporting plate and installed part, can avoid the clearance leakage between installed part and the supporting plate, has played the effect of auxiliary waterproof.
Be appreciated that fixed head 166 also can not offer shoulder hole 1662, directly adopt the fixed head 166 of template, by fixed head 166 and rolling disc 164, jut 1628 is clamped, thereby it is in axial direction mobile to define rotating shaft 162.
